Cluster pickers listed every visible cluster, which includes clusters
shared with all authenticated users (e.g. the default org's "shared with
everyone" clusters). A member of a custom org could then pick another
org's cluster for a model deployment or a new worker.
Request only the current org's own clusters (mine=true) for:
- the model deploy picker (models page),
- the deploy-from-model-file picker (model files page), and
- the add-worker picker.
These resources are owner-scoped on the backend, so the model list and
the worker table (including its cluster-name column) only reference
own-org clusters. The add-model-file worker cascader is already own-org
via the owner-scoped worker list. Platform admin in the "All" view
bypasses mine and is scoped instead by the org picker.

Add `usePluginListColumns(pageKey)` so a registered plugin can splice
extra columns into a list page's columns hook keyed by page id. The
slot is wired into 11 list pages (Models, Model Routes, Clusters,
Cloud Credentials, MaaS Providers, Model Files, Model Instances,
GPU Service Instances / Public Keys / Storage / Storage Types) so any
consumer of the seam reaches every org-scoped list without per-page
plumbing.
The slot accepts either a static array or a hook function — the hook
form lets the registrant use React hooks to decide visibility without
the host having to evaluate it. Columns carry a `placement`:
`after-name` is the default (sits next to the row's identifying
column); `before-time` / `before-operation` are kept for back-compat
with the existing per-page `modelRoutes.extraColumns` slot.
SealTable-grid pages (Models / Model Routes / Clusters) absorb the
plugin column's span by shrinking the widest right-side columns so
the 24-unit grid stays balanced. Model Routes' `CREATE_TIME_MIN_SPAN`
drops from 3 to 2 because with two plugin columns active the grid
was 1 unit over and the action dropdown wrapped onto a new row; the
date string ellipsizes cleanly at the lower min.

The two management pages now pass ``mine=true`` to their list APIs.
With multi-tenant cluster_access in place an Org Owner would
otherwise see rows that came in via cross-Org grants — usable but
read-only — and editing/deleting them would 403 from the backend.
Restricting the management lists to rows the caller's scope owns
keeps the UX honest. PV-create / GPU-instance-create pickers still
query without ``mine`` so usable cross-Org clusters and types are
selectable there.
